StaffRight Associates is excited to recruit for a Senior Business Analyst specializing in Enterprise Interfaces and System Integrations on behalf of our client. This is a hybrid, 6+ month contract-to-hire opportunity based in Charlotte, NC. The successful candidate will join the client directly as a W2 employee.


The Opportunity

This isn''t your standard documentation role. We are looking for a high-level architect of requirements someone who understands the "plumbing" of a massive organization. You will be the bridge between complex business logic and technical execution, ensuring that data flows seamlessly across SAP and a variety of interconnected platforms. If you enjoy untangling dependencies and mapping out how massive systems "talk" to one another, this is the role for you.

Key Responsibilities

Integration Strategy & Interface Management

  • Lead the Blueprint: Drive the discovery and requirement-gathering phase for sophisticated cross-platform integrations and system interfaces.

  • Map the Flow: Create detailed documentation for data movement, transformation logic, validation rules, and error-handling protocols between upstream and downstream systems.

  • Technical Liaison: Work alongside architects and developers to validate the scalability of APIs, middleware, and batch processes.

  • Risk Mitigation: Proactively hunt for integration gaps, data silos, or inconsistencies before they impact the enterprise.

Requirements & Process Design

  • Detailed Specifications: Author comprehensive BRDs and functional specs that translate high-level integration needs into actionable developer tasks.

  • Agile Documentation: Partner with Product Owners to refine backlogs, ensuring user stories have ironclad acceptance criteria.

  • Visual Modeling: Use Visio or similar tools to draft "As-Is" and "To-Be" process maps that align with SAP S/4HANA standards.

SAP & Data Validation

  • System Synergy: Support integrations involving core SAP modules (FI, SD, MM, EWM, etc.) and ensure configurations match business requirements.

  • Technical Deep-Dive: Use SQL to verify data accuracy across systems, troubleshooting discrepancies between source and target environments.

  • E2E Testing: Develop and oversee test scripts specifically designed for cross-platform validation and end-to-end system harmony.


Qualifications

Experience Requirements

  • Senior-Level Expertise: 7 8+ years as a Business Analyst with a heavy emphasis on enterprise-level system integrations.

  • SAP Background: Hands-on experience within SAP environments (S/4HANA is highly preferred).

  • Technical Fluency: A strong grasp of APIs, file transfers (SFTP), middleware behavior, and event-driven architectures.

  • Agile Mastery: Proven success working within sprint-based delivery models and utilizing tools like Azure DevOps or Confluence.

Technical & Professional Skills

  • Functional Breadth: Familiarity with Finance and Supply Chain modules (AP/AR, MM, SD, PCA, etc.).

  • Data Tools: Proficiency in SQL for independent data validation and troubleshooting.

  • Systems Thinking: The ability to visualize how a change in the UI impacts backend integration and data integrity.

  • Leadership Mindset: A proactive "owner" who can drive clarity in ambiguous environments and communicate effectively with both C-suite stakeholders and engineers.

Education & Preferences

  • Bachelor s degree in Information Systems, Finance, or a related technical field.

  • Previous experience with data governance or master data management (MDM) integrations.
